dc.description.abstractImpact concerns the consequences and effects of judgments, both direct and indirect. The impact of CJEU judgments can refer either to the effects on the subsequent case law of the Court of Justice or to their effects on national judicial systems. The former is related to the role of precedents and the criteria to confer precedential value to a CJEU judgment within CJEU jurisprudence.en
